Skip to content

Commit

Permalink
Add serial header to RP2040
Browse files Browse the repository at this point in the history
  • Loading branch information
jcxldn committed Aug 8, 2023
1 parent b164c8e commit ee8fdf0
Show file tree
Hide file tree
Showing 2 changed files with 148 additions and 0 deletions.
91 changes: 91 additions & 0 deletions genoswitch-rp2040/genoswitch-rp2040.kicad_sch
Original file line number Diff line number Diff line change
Expand Up @@ -537,6 +537,63 @@
)
)
)
(symbol "Genoswitch_Custom:Serial_THT" (pin_names (offset 1.016)) (in_bom yes) (on_board yes)
(property "Reference" "J7" (at -1.27 5.08 0)
(effects (font (size 1.27 1.27)) (justify right))
)
(property "Value" "SERIAL" (at 2.54 2.54 0)
(effects (font (size 1.27 1.27)) (justify right))
)
(property "Footprint" "" (at 0 0 0)
(effects (font (size 1.27 1.27)) hide)
)
(property "Datasheet" "~" (at 0 0 0)
(effects (font (size 1.27 1.27)) hide)
)
(property "ki_keywords" "connector" (at 0 0 0)
(effects (font (size 1.27 1.27)) hide)
)
(property "ki_description" "Generic connector, single row, 01x02, script generated" (at 0 0 0)
(effects (font (size 1.27 1.27)) hide)
)
(property "ki_fp_filters" "Connector*:*_1x??_*" (at 0 0 0)
(effects (font (size 1.27 1.27)) hide)
)
(symbol "Serial_THT_1_1"
(polyline
(pts
(xy 1.27 -2.54)
(xy 0.8636 -2.54)
)
(stroke (width 0.1524) (type default))
(fill (type none))
)
(polyline
(pts
(xy 1.27 0)
(xy 0.8636 0)
)
(stroke (width 0.1524) (type default))
(fill (type none))
)
(rectangle (start 0.8636 -2.413) (end 0 -2.667)
(stroke (width 0.1524) (type default))
(fill (type outline))
)
(rectangle (start 0.8636 0.127) (end 0 -0.127)
(stroke (width 0.1524) (type default))
(fill (type outline))
)
(pin passive line (at 3.81 0 180) (length 3.81)
(name "RX" (effects (font (size 1.27 1.27))))
(number "1" (effects (font (size 1.27 1.27))))
)
(pin passive line (at 3.81 -2.54 180) (length 3.81)
(name "TX" (effects (font (size 1.27 1.27))))
(number "2" (effects (font (size 1.27 1.27))))
)
)
)
(symbol "MCU_RaspberryPi_Custom:RP2040" (in_bom yes) (on_board yes)
(property "Reference" "U" (at 0 11.43 0)
(effects (font (size 1.27 1.27)))
Expand Down Expand Up @@ -1909,6 +1966,10 @@
(stroke (width 0) (type default))
(uuid ab05d756-22ee-4eb9-9bb8-466174d06e09)
)
(wire (pts (xy 106.68 66.04) (xy 114.3 66.04))
(stroke (width 0) (type default))
(uuid abebb533-d007-465a-a71f-a9c5d235a93f)
)
(wire (pts (xy 82.55 33.02) (xy 82.55 31.75))
(stroke (width 0) (type default))
(uuid acb6f9b8-d744-4897-b48a-75de559ded16)
Expand Down Expand Up @@ -2013,6 +2074,10 @@
(stroke (width 0) (type default))
(uuid ca7174b2-5359-45a8-aeeb-95dc46ab6675)
)
(wire (pts (xy 106.68 68.58) (xy 114.3 68.58))
(stroke (width 0) (type default))
(uuid cdb135f8-03d7-49d7-a5e7-159619811777)
)
(wire (pts (xy 191.77 203.2) (xy 191.77 204.47))
(stroke (width 0) (type default))
(uuid ceff95b3-c4e0-4573-be41-7c407bbf6342)
Expand Down Expand Up @@ -2947,6 +3012,32 @@
)
)
(symbol (lib_id "Genoswitch_Custom:Serial_THT") (at 118.11 68.58 180) (unit 1)
(in_bom yes) (on_board yes) (dnp no)
(uuid 20cf920c-9de7-4fda-bae0-e7a77eb10344)
(property "Reference" "J7" (at 119.38 63.5 0)
(effects (font (size 1.27 1.27)) (justify right))
)
(property "Value" "SERIAL" (at 115.57 60.96 0)
(effects (font (size 1.27 1.27)) (justify right))
)
(property "Footprint" "Connector_PinHeader_2.54mm:PinHeader_1x02_P2.54mm_Vertical" (at 118.11 68.58 0)
(effects (font (size 1.27 1.27)) hide)
)
(property "Datasheet" "~" (at 118.11 68.58 0)
(effects (font (size 1.27 1.27)) hide)
)
(pin "1" (uuid b163cf79-ada3-411d-a984-cf15f3667683))
(pin "2" (uuid aa7b4f17-c2ba-475d-b5eb-893600ef5bdb))
(instances
(project "genoswitch-rp2040"
(path "/2e7ee4d9-1204-4a0f-bb2c-fb0f0d4af2cf"
(reference "J7") (unit 1)
)
)
)
)
(symbol (lib_id "power:GND") (at 106.68 54.61 0) (unit 1)
(in_bom yes) (on_board yes) (dnp no) (fields_autoplaced)
(uuid 23f1a282-3cc2-4483-bd07-bbe5e3699838)
Expand Down
57 changes: 57 additions & 0 deletions lib/Genoswitch.kicad_sym
Original file line number Diff line number Diff line change
Expand Up @@ -136,4 +136,61 @@
)
)
)
(symbol "Serial_THT" (pin_names (offset 1.016)) (in_bom yes) (on_board yes)
(property "Reference" "J7" (at -1.27 5.08 0)
(effects (font (size 1.27 1.27)) (justify right))
)
(property "Value" "SERIAL" (at 2.54 2.54 0)
(effects (font (size 1.27 1.27)) (justify right))
)
(property "Footprint" "" (at 0 0 0)
(effects (font (size 1.27 1.27)) hide)
)
(property "Datasheet" "~" (at 0 0 0)
(effects (font (size 1.27 1.27)) hide)
)
(property "ki_keywords" "connector" (at 0 0 0)
(effects (font (size 1.27 1.27)) hide)
)
(property "ki_description" "Generic connector, single row, 01x02, script generated" (at 0 0 0)
(effects (font (size 1.27 1.27)) hide)
)
(property "ki_fp_filters" "Connector*:*_1x??_*" (at 0 0 0)
(effects (font (size 1.27 1.27)) hide)
)
(symbol "Serial_THT_1_1"
(polyline
(pts
(xy 1.27 -2.54)
(xy 0.8636 -2.54)
)
(stroke (width 0.1524) (type default))
(fill (type none))
)
(polyline
(pts
(xy 1.27 0)
(xy 0.8636 0)
)
(stroke (width 0.1524) (type default))
(fill (type none))
)
(rectangle (start 0.8636 -2.413) (end 0 -2.667)
(stroke (width 0.1524) (type default))
(fill (type outline))
)
(rectangle (start 0.8636 0.127) (end 0 -0.127)
(stroke (width 0.1524) (type default))
(fill (type outline))
)
(pin passive line (at 3.81 0 180) (length 3.81)
(name "RX" (effects (font (size 1.27 1.27))))
(number "1" (effects (font (size 1.27 1.27))))
)
(pin passive line (at 3.81 -2.54 180) (length 3.81)
(name "TX" (effects (font (size 1.27 1.27))))
(number "2" (effects (font (size 1.27 1.27))))
)
)
)
)

0 comments on commit ee8fdf0

Please sign in to comment.